Description Contemporary culture tells us the twentysomething years don't matter. Clinical psychologist Dr Meg Jay argues that this could not be further from the truth. In fact, your twenties are the most defining decade of adulthood. Combining the latest science with real-life stories, Jay shows us how we change more during our twenties than at any other point in adulthood. Here, at last, is a practical guide to making the most of the years we cannot afford to miss.
